What is DSP Music Distribution?

DSP music distribution is the process of delivering your music to Digital Service Providers (DSPs). These platforms, including giants like Spotify, Apple Music, and Amazon Music, are where modern audiences discover, stream, and purchase music. For any artist, being present on these DSPs is essential for achieving global reach and connecting with fans everywhere.

The Power of Global Territory (GT) Distribution

GT distribution focuses on strategically placing your music across different global territories. This approach allows artists to break into new markets, connect with diverse cultural audiences, and expand their fanbase beyond their home country. It’s a vital strategy for maximizing an artist's visibility and revenue streams.

Tips for Successful Music Distribution

To make the most of your distribution strategy with SoundOn, follow these key steps:

  1. Optimize Your Metadata: Ensure your tracks have accurate titles, genres, artwork, and contributor credits for maximum discoverability.
  2. Pitch for Playlists: Use your distribution platform's tools to submit your tracks for playlist consideration on major DSPs.
  3. Promote Your Music: Leverage SoundOn's TikTok integration and other social media to engage directly with your fans.
  4. Analyze Your Performance: Monitor streaming and audience data to understand what's working and identify opportunities for growth.
